1.Printed tapes are adhesive products designed to combine practical labeling, branding, and protective functions in a single solution. Here’s a focused breakdown for clarity:
2.Core Components
Base Material
Plastics: Polyester (PET) for high strength, PVC for flexibility, PE for moisture resistance.
Paper: Recyclable or kraft paper for eco-friendly, lightweight use.
Metalized Films: Aluminum-coated for EMI shielding or decorative finishes.
3.Printing Technology
Thermal Transfer: For durable barcodes and labels (e.g., logistics).
UV Flexography: High-quality graphics for retail packaging.
Digital Printing: Custom, short-run designs with variable data.
4.Adhesive Systems
Permanent: Solvent-based for industrial bonding (e.g., heavy machinery labels).
Removable: Acrylic-based for temporary applications (e.g., retail shelf tags).
Specialty: Freezer-safe, high-temperature (up to 300°F), or anti-static adhesives.
5.Key Functions
Regulatory Compliance: FDA-approved for food packaging, UL-listed for electronics.
Security: Tamper-evident designs withVOID patterns or holograms.
Sustainability: Recycled materials, water-based inks, and biodegradable options.
6.Industry-Specific Uses
Healthcare: Patient wristbands, sterile packaging labels.
Automotive: Wiring harness labels, VIN tags.
E-commerce: Custom-branded shipping seals with QR codes.
